Manifestation of Behcet's disease in the digestive tract

Abstract
Objective:
To study the manifestations of Behcet's disease (BD) in the digestive tract and its differential diagnosis from common inflammatory bowel diseases.
Methods:
The symptoms and endoscopic, X-ray's or surgical characteristics of 24 cases of Behcet's disease with digestive tract manifestations were analysed.
Results:
The lesions mainly occurred in tileocecum, and frequently led to hemorrhage that required surgery. The recurrent rate was as high as 77.7%.
Conclusion:
Importance should be attached to early diagnosis of BD of the digestive tract to prevent serious complications.
